Set for international release this fall, this cozy Korean bestseller invites readers into a warm, sunlit pottery studio where a burned-out young TV broadcast writer begins to heal, working the clay, piece by piece, season by season.


After breaking down at the office and abruptly quitting her job, thirty-year-old Jungmin holes up in her apartment, speaking to no one for days on end. When she finally emerges, she stumbles upon a pottery studio in her neighborhood & is invited in by the mysterious workshop teacher. The smell of clay, the light filtering through the plant filled windows, the friendly cat, and the incredible coffee the students drink awaken her senses & make her feel alive & inspired for the first time in months.

As the seasons change, Jungmin slowly returns to herself & builds a new community with the other members of the studio, who are all working through their own pasts at the pottery wheel. When the holidays approach & snow piles up on the studio windowsill, Jungmin realizes how much she has changed—with her hands busy & her mind clear, she may be ready to face the memories she’s been running from & open her heart.

For fans of What You Are Looking For Is in the Library and Welcome to the Hyunam-dong Bookshop, Yeon’s charming English-language debut is a testament to the joy of slowing down in a fast-paced world, & an homage to the art of ceramics & the power of friendship. Yeon Somin is a rising talent in Korea who has made her mark in both literary & television writing. She has received multiple accolades, including the prestigious Korea New Writer’s Award. Yeon is an active contributor to the Brunch writing community & has worked as a freelance television writer for major networks. During her free time, she finds solace in the art of pottery.
